About Alessandra Botteon
Alessandra Botteon is a scholar working on Biophysics, Conservation and Archeology, having authored 37 papers that have together received 487 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cultural Heritage Materials Analysis (23 papers), Spectroscopy Techniques in Biomedical and Chemical Research (22 papers) and Spectroscopy and Chemometric Analyses (16 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Conservation (144 citations), Biophysics (167 citations) and Earth-Surface Processes (182 citations). Alessandra Botteon has collaborated with scholars based in Italy, United Kingdom and Switzerland. Frequent co-authors include Claudia Conti, Chiara Colombo, Marco Realini, Pavel Matousek, Moira Bertasa, Diego Sali, Elena Possenti, Antonio Sansonetti, Danilo Bersani and Pier Paοlο Lottici. Their work appears in journals such as Analytical Chemistry, Construction and Building Materials and The Analyst.
